The Campus:

SIBM Bengaluru, sharing its campus with SIMC Bengaluru, has a very compact and efficiently designed campus that has a vast array of options of recreational activities available to a student. Blow some steam off with Basketball, Volleyball, Badminton, Cricket or even Soccer, and chill at any of the three cafeterias in the campus. Clubs & Committees:

A typically Student-driven institute, there are 12 ‘committees’ and 7 ‘clubs’ to explore yourself and involve yourself in whatever aspect of the college and its working that you’re incline towards. The exposure one gets from such forums is worth the effort and does give one an edge,...
